OracleDataReader.GetBytes メソッド
アセンブリ: System.Data.OracleClient (system.data.oracleclient.dll 内)

Public Overrides Function GetBytes ( _ i As Integer, _ fieldOffset As Long, _ buffer2 As Byte(), _ bufferoffset As Integer, _ length As Integer _ ) As Long
Dim instance As OracleDataReader Dim i As Integer Dim fieldOffset As Long Dim buffer2 As Byte() Dim bufferoffset As Integer Dim length As Integer Dim returnValue As Long returnValue = instance.GetBytes(i, fieldOffset, buffer2, bufferoffset, length)
public override long GetBytes ( int i, long fieldOffset, byte[] buffer2, int bufferoffset, int length )
public: virtual long long GetBytes ( int i, long long fieldOffset, array<unsigned char>^ buffer2, int bufferoffset, int length ) override
public override function GetBytes ( i : int, fieldOffset : long, buffer2 : byte[], bufferoffset : int, length : int ) : long
- i
列の 0 から始まる序数。
実際に読み込まれたバイト数。

GetBytes は、フィールド内の利用可能なバイト数を返します。ほとんどの場合、これは正確なフィールド長です。ただし、既に GetBytes を使用してフィールドからバイトを取得している場合は、返されるバイト数が、フィールドの実際の長さよりも小さくなることがあります。これは、OracleDataReader が大きいデータ構造体をバッファに読み込んでいるときなどに起こります。詳細については、「CommandBehavior」の SequentialAccess 設定を参照してください。

Windows 98, Windows 2000 SP4, Windows Millennium Edition,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ition
開発プラットフォームの中には、.NET Framework によってサポートされていないバージョンがあります。サポートされているバージョンについては、「システム要件」を参照してください。


Weblioに収録されているすべての辞書からOracleDataReader.GetBytes メソッドを検索する場合は、下記のリンクをクリックしてください。

- OracleDataReader.GetBytes メソッドのページへのリンク